The Inverness Lockdown: Gas Leak Shuts Down School, Morrisons, and City Centre

The city of Inverness was brought to a standstill today following a major gas leak that forced the closure of a school, a popular supermarket, and the entire city centre. The incident, which occurred early this morning, has left residents shocked and concerned about their safety.

Details of the Gas Leak

According to reports, the gas leak was discovered in the vicinity of a school in Inverness. As a precautionary measure, the school was immediately evacuated, and students were sent home for the day. In addition, the nearby Morrisons supermarket was also closed to the public, as were several businesses in the city centre.

The gas leak is said to have originated from a ruptured pipeline, although the exact cause of the rupture is still under investigation. Emergency services were quick to respond to the incident, with firefighters and gas engineers working tirelessly to contain the leak and ensure the safety of residents in the area.

Impact on Residents

The closure of the school, Morrisons, and the city centre has had a significant impact on residents in Inverness. Many people were left stranded without access to essential services and supplies, while others were forced to evacuate their homes due to the proximity of the gas leak.

Local authorities have advised residents to stay indoors and keep their windows closed to prevent any potential exposure to the gas. They have also set up a temporary evacuation center for those who have been displaced by the incident.

Response from Officials

In a statement released earlier today, a spokesperson for the local council assured residents that every effort was being made to resolve the situation as quickly and safely as possible. They urged people to remain calm and follow the advice of emergency services to ensure their own safety.

The Scottish Fire and Rescue Service, along with gas engineers, are working around the clock to repair the ruptured pipeline and bring the situation under control. It is hoped that the school, Morrisons, and the city centre will be able to reopen in the coming days once the gas leak has been fully contained.
